What this example shows
Product filter bar - a faceted search/filter composed from the SvGrid UI kit: SvAutoComplete (search), SvButtonGroup (category), SvTagsInput (tags), SvSlider (price range), SvSwitchButton (in stock) and SvDropDownList (sort), filtering a live product list. Every control is a SvGrid cell editor too.

Source code (336-filter-bar.svelte)
<script lang="ts">
/**
* Product filter bar - a faceted search/filter composed from the SvGrid UI kit:
* SvAutoComplete (search), SvButtonGroup (category), SvTagsInput (tags),
* SvSlider (price range), SvSwitchButton (in stock) and SvDropDownList (sort),
* filtering a live product list. Every control is a SvGrid cell editor too.
*/
import { SvAutoComplete, SvButtonGroup, SvTagsInput, SvSlider, SvSwitchButton, SvDropDownList } from '@svgrid/grid'
import type { ButtonGroupItem } from '@svgrid/grid'
type Product = { name: string; category: string; price: number; tags: string[]; inStock: boolean }
const products: Product[] = [
{ name: 'Aeron Chair', category: 'Furniture', price: 1200, tags: ['ergonomic', 'premium'], inStock: true },
{ name: 'Standing Desk', category: 'Furniture', price: 640, tags: ['ergonomic'], inStock: true },
{ name: 'Mechanical Keyboard', category: 'Electronics', price: 150, tags: ['rgb', 'premium'], inStock: true },
{ name: 'Wireless Mouse', category: 'Electronics', price: 45, tags: ['wireless'], inStock: false },
{ name: '4K Monitor', category: 'Electronics', price: 520, tags: ['4k', 'premium'], inStock: true },
{ name: 'Desk Lamp', category: 'Home', price: 60, tags: ['led'], inStock: true },
{ name: 'Noise-cancelling Headphones', category: 'Electronics', price: 320, tags: ['wireless', 'premium'], inStock: false },
{ name: 'Coffee Mug', category: 'Home', price: 18, tags: [], inStock: true },
{ name: 'Bookshelf', category: 'Furniture', price: 220, tags: [], inStock: true },
]
const categories: ButtonGroupItem[] = [
{ value: 'all', label: 'All' }, { value: 'Electronics', label: 'Electronics' },
{ value: 'Furniture', label: 'Furniture' }, { value: 'Home', label: 'Home' },
]
const sorts = [
{ value: 'price-asc', label: 'Price: low to high' },
{ value: 'price-desc', label: 'Price: high to low' },
{ value: 'name', label: 'Name (A-Z)' },
]
const allTags = [...new Set(products.flatMap((p) => p.tags))]
let search = $state('')
let category = $state('all')
let tags = $state<string[]>([])
let price = $state<[number, number]>([0, 1200])
let inStockOnly = $state(false)
let sort = $state<string>('price-asc')
const results = $derived(
products
.filter((p) => (category === 'all' || p.category === category))
.filter((p) => (!search || p.name.toLowerCase().includes(search.toLowerCase())))
.filter((p) => (tags.length === 0 || tags.every((t) => p.tags.includes(t))))
.filter((p) => p.price >= price[0] && p.price <= price[1])
.filter((p) => (!inStockOnly || p.inStock))
.sort((a, b) =>
sort === 'price-asc' ? a.price - b.price : sort === 'price-desc' ? b.price - a.price : a.name.localeCompare(b.name),
),
)
</script>
